About the role

ABOUT THE ROLE

At Peloton, we treat Data as a Product - a valuable asset and a critical piece of our decision making process. The Data Foundations team is responsible for providing several capabilities:

  • Persistence for all client and service data, across multiple persistence solutions (PostgreSQL, DynamoDB, Elasticache, Redshift, Kafka, and graph databases).
  • Ingestion services, client libraries, and access patterns for all our operational persistence.
  • Retrieval services and libraries, caching services, and front-end infrastructure for engineering teams to understand and consume operational data.
  • Processing and routing pipelines that ensure privacy and compliance policies as data flows through the enterprise at the speed the business demands.

We are looking for an engaged, hands-on Engineering Manager to join our Data Foundations team to build and provide leadership across all four capabilities. The ideal candidate will have a passion for quality code and architecture, and will provide technical leadership as well as individual technical contribution as part of a team.Your team will be solving a wide range of problems related to data protection and security, observability across the entire ecosystem, and ensure the systems your build and support are highly available, secure, and provide the throughput our Members and Team Members demand. Our Members trust us to keep their data safe and secure, and you’ll play a key role in earning and keeping that trust, from guidance and implementation of data classification and retention policies, and ensuring sensitive data is protected and anonymized appropriately throughout the entire data lifecycle. As a people leader you will be responsible for career development and growth of your engineers, ensuring that they are motivated in doing their best work in line with their interests.
